The book of the prophet Isaiah, chapter 12, Vulgate and King James Version

Chapter 12

Vulgate


   1 Et dices in die illa: "Confitebor tibi, Domine, quoniam cum iratus eras mihi, conversus est furor tuus, et consolatus es me.
   2 Ecce Deus salutis meae; fiducialiter agam et non timebo, quia fortitudo mea et laus mea Dominus, et factus est mihi in salutem".
   3 Et haurietis aquas in gaudio de fontibus salutis.
   4 Et dicetis in die illa: "Confitemini Domino et invocate nomen eius, notas facite in populis adinventiones eius; mementote quoniam excelsum est nomen eius.
   5 Cantate Domino, quoniam magnifice fecit; notum sit hoc in universa terra.
   6 Exsulta et lauda, quae habitas in Sion, quia magnus in medio tui Sanctus Israel".

King James Version


   1 And in that day thou shalt say, O LORD, I will praise thee: though thou wast angry with me, thine anger is turned away, and thou comfortedst me.
   2 Behold, God is my salvation; I will trust, and not be afraid: for the LORD JEHOVAH is my strength and my song; he also is become my salvation.
   3 Therefore with joy shall ye draw water out of the wells of salvation.
   4 And in that day shall ye say, Praise the LORD, call upon his name, declare his doings among the people, make mention that his name is exalted.
   5 Sing unto the LORD; for he hath done excellent things: this is known in all the earth.
   6 Cry out and shout, thou inhabitant of Zion: for great is the Holy One of Israel in the midst of thee.
